GPCH: The Calculation of the LAA Contribution Base Is Incorrect for a Multi-Contract Employee When Changing the Accident Insurance Data CHE. (Doc ID 3002431.1)

Last updated on FEBRUARY 06, 2024

Applies to:

PeopleSoft Enterprise HCM Global Payroll Switzerland - Version 9.2 to 9.2 [Release 9]
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

The calculation of the LAA contribution basis is incorrect for a multi-contract employee who previously had a gross to net when changing the Accident Insurance Data CHE after gross to the net.

Steps to replicate the issue:

1. Navigate to Global Payroll & Absence Mgmt > Payee Data > Social Security/Insurance > Accident Insurance Data CHE and add a new row for the Accident Insurance Data CHE.
2. Navigate to Global Payroll and Absence Management >Absence and payroll processing >Calculate Absence and payroll and calculate the January 2022 payroll.
3. Notice that the March accumulators do not contain January gross to net.
